News Turkmenistan agrees to sell gas to India and Pakistan

The deal means construction can start on one of the longest and most ambitious pipelines ever planned, stretching more than 1,000 miles from Turkmenistan in former Soviet Central Asia across Afghanistan to Pakistan and India.

News Turkmenistan signs gas sale pact with India, Pak

Kicking-off work on the long discussed US-backed Turkmenistan-Afghanistan-Pakistan-India gas pipeline, India and its new energy partners today signed agreements that will pave way for laying of the 1,680-km line.

News Kyrgyz President Wants China-Kyrgyzstan-Uzbekistan Railway

Kyrgyz President Almazbek Atambaev says his government strongly supports a project to build a trans-Asia railway to connect his country to both China and Uzbekistan.

News World powers, Iran discuss details of possible nuclear deal in Baghdad

World powers and Iran held unusually detailed talks on Wednesday about how it could show its nuclear work is not a disguised quest for atom bombs, in a Baghdad meeting aimed at halting a slide toward a new Middle East war.
